手机版

jQuery easyui数据网格动态查询数据实例讲解

时间:2021-11-23 来源:互联网 编辑:宝哥软件园 浏览:

该插件组小巧使用方便,以下是一个从前台提交查询条件,从MSSQL返回json数据的一个事例超文本标记语言前端代码复制代码代码如下:PHP include _ once(' auth。PHP’);超文本标记语言头元http-equiv='内容-类型' Content=' text/html;charset=UTF-8'/link rel='样式表'类型=' text/CSS ' href='/Inc/js/EasyUI/themes/default/EasyUI。CSS ' link rel='样式表'类型=' text/CSS ' href='/Inc/js/EasyUI/themes/icon。' CSS '脚本类型=' text/JavaScript ' src=' http :/Inc/js/Easyui/jquery-1。8 .0 .量滴js /脚本脚本脚本datagrid('load ',{个人代码: $(' #个人代码').val(),KQYM:$('#KQYM ').val()});}/script/head body table id=' my table ' class=' measuri-datagrid ' style=' width :600 px;高度=500 px ' URL=' loadgriddata _ get。PHP ' title='请输入查询条件rownumbers='true '工具栏='#searchtool' loadMsg='正在查询.'第一个字段='人员代码'宽度='80 '工号第/th字段='我的名字'宽度='80 '姓名第/th字段='KQDate '宽度='100 '考勤日期/th字段='我的一周'宽度='80 '星期第/th字段='KQMemo '宽度='200 '打卡时间/th/tr/thead/table div id='搜索工具' style=' padd :5 px ' span工号:/span put type=' text ' id=' personal COde ' value=' size=10/span考勤年月:/span put type=' text ' id=' KQYM ' value=' size=10/a href=' JavaScript : find data()' class=' measuri-link button ' data-options=' iconcl s 3360 ' icon-search ' '查询/a div /body /html以下是取数据集,并将数据组装成json对象返回给前台的服务器端编程语言(专业超文本预处理器的缩写)代码复制代码代码如下:PHP include _ once(' auth。PHP’);Inc _ once(' Inc/ms _ conn . PHP ');Inc _ once(' Inc/comm _ function。PHP’);$ person code=$ _ POST[' person code '];//前端传来的参数$ KQYM=$ _ POST[' KQYM '];$sqlstr='Exec dbo .HR_Prg_GetPersonYMKQ2 '$KQYM ',' $ person code ';$ RS=MSSQL查询($ sqlstr);//自定义的mssql方法,类拟mssql_query方法$ row=MSSQL _ num _ rows($ RS);//取行总行数$ result[' total ']=$ row;$ items=array();while($ row=MSSQL _ fetch _ array($ RS)){ foreach($ row作为$ key=$ value){//这里很重要,php的json_encode只支持utf-8,否则含汉字字段值会被置为null $row[$key]=iconv('gb2312 ',' UTF-8 ',$ row[$ key]);} array_push($items,$ row);} $ result[' row ']=$ items;echo JSON _ encode($ result);以下为效果图

版权声明:jQuery easyui数据网格动态查询数据实例讲解是由宝哥软件园云端程序自动收集整理而来。如果本文侵犯了你的权益,请联系本站底部QQ或者邮箱删除。